Low-cost, high-quality switching
for
automated test
If you don’t need the built-in measurement capability of the
34970A/34972A, save money by ordering it without the DMM�
What you end up with is the lowest cost switch unit on the
market� It’s an ideal solution for routing test signals to and from
your DUT and assorted instruments, including external DMMs,
scopes, counters, and power supplies� Plus, you can add the
DMM later if your needs change�
The functionality you need
We put a lot of thought into defining and designing the modules
for the 34970A/34972A in order to cover a broad spectrum of
switching and signal routing requirements with fewer modules
The result? Simplified ordering and easier configuration� And
while we were at it, we improved performance and density� The
34970A/34972A modules can switch from microvolts to 300
volts, dc to 2 GHz, and with densities as high as 120 single-ended
channels or 96 matrix crosspoints per frame� Plus, simple control
capabilities like analog outputs, open collector digital outputs,
and isolated Form-C relays for controlling higher-powered
devices are available

Easy scanning
The 34970A/34972A can easily scan with external instruments�
It builds a scan list that includes all enabled low frequency
multiplexer inputs� Scans are controlled with the external channel
advance input, or with the front panel Step key�
Connect to the company network
With the 34972A’s LAN interface, the instrument is easily
connected to the company network to collect measurement data
to a central database, remotely access the instrument’s set up, or
monitor measurement data from anywhere on the network
